The Los Angeles Angels and Oakland Athletics faced off in the rubber match of a three-game series this afternoon. Both teams' offenses were able to score their fair share of runs, but the Athletics managed to find a way to win by a score of 8-7. This is despite the Angels hitting 7 home runs in the game.

The Angels had an early start, with a solo home run off the bat of Shohei Ohtani to make it 1-0 in the first inning.

Then, in the second inning, Kurt Suzuki extended the Angels' lead to 2-0 with a home run.

The Athletics then tied the game at 2-2 with a two-run RBI double by Ramon Laureano. This was his 16th double of the season.

The Athletics would then take the lead 4-2 on a Sean Murphey two-run RBI double. Seth Brown extended the lead to make it 6-2 on a two-run home run off Angels pitcher Janson Junk.

The Oakland offense looked unstoppable as Ramon Laureano hit a two-run home run to make it 8-3.

The Angels would battle back to make it 8-5, and then Shohei Ohtani came up to the plate to cut the Angels' defecit to two runs. This was his second home run of the day and his 24th of the season.
